Hezbollah leader Hassan Nasrallah has called the fatal device attacks in Lebanon as "war crimes or at least a declaration of war".
Israel launched strikes in southern Lebanon as Hezbollah’s chief said radio and pager attacks "crossed all red lines".
He blamed Israel for the pager and walkie-talkie attacks. About 4,000 pagers were targeted, he added.
Israel has not yet directly commented on the attacks.
Israeli jets were heard flying at low altitude in Beirut during Nasrallah’s speech causing a massive noise.
